https://bugs.kde.org/show_bug.cgi?id=439697
Elvis Angelaccio <elvis.angelac...@kde.org> changed: What |Removed |Added ---------------------------------------------------------------------------- CC| |elvis.angelac...@kde.org --- Comment #14 from Elvis Angelaccio <elvis.angelac...@kde.org> --- I was also hit by this crash. Here's my stacktrace with debug symbols: #0 __memcpy_avx_unaligned_erms () at ../sysdeps/x86_64/multiarch/memmove-vec-unaligned-erms.S:544 #1 0x00007ffff558e9b0 in memcpy (__len=<optimized out>, __src=<optimized out>, __dest=<optimized out>, __dest=<optimized out>, __src=<optimized out>, __len=<optimized out>) at /usr/include/bits/string_fortified.h:29 #2 QImage::copy (this=0x55555654d5a0, r=...) at image/qimage.cpp:1239 #3 0x00007ffff7d0c651 in Gwenview::RasterImageItem::paint (this=0x55555684bc30, painter=0x7fffffffccc0) at /home/elvis/dev/kde/gwenview/lib/documentview/rasterimageitem.cpp:105 #4 0x00007ffff60a4a32 in QGraphicsScenePrivate::draw (this=this@entry=0x555555a5d9d0, item=item@entry=0x55555684bc30, painter=painter@entry=0x7fffffffccc0, viewTransform=viewTransform@entry=0x0, transformPtr=transformPtr@entry=0x5555566f0910, exposedRegion=exposedRegion@entry=0x555555af2dc0, widget=<optimized out>, opacity=opacity@entry=1, effectTransform=<optimized out>, wasDirtyParentSceneTransform=<optimized out>, drawItem=<optimized out>) at graphicsview/qgraphicsscene.cpp:4981 #5 0x00007ffff60a52b7 in QGraphicsScenePrivate::drawSubtreeRecursive (this=this@entry=0x555555a5d9d0, item=0x55555684bc30, painter=painter@entry=0x7fffffffccc0, viewTransform=viewTransform@entry=0x0, exposedRegion=exposedRegion@entry=0x555555af2dc0, widget=widget@entry=0x555555b73820, parentOpacity=parentOpacity@entry=1, effectTransform=0x0) at graphicsview/qgraphicsscene.cpp:4873 #6 0x00007ffff60a478a in QGraphicsScenePrivate::draw (this=this@entry=0x555555a5d9d0, item=item@entry=0x55555683c740, painter=painter@entry=0x7fffffffccc0, viewTransform=viewTransform@entry=0x0, transformPtr=transformPtr@entry=0x55555684ad20, exposedRegion=exposedRegion@entry=0x555555af2dc0, widget=<optimized out>, opacity=opacity@entry=1, effectTransform=<optimized out>, wasDirtyParentSceneTransform=<optimized out>, drawItem=<optimized out>) at graphicsview/qgraphicsscene.cpp:5013 #7 0x00007ffff60a52b7 in QGraphicsScenePrivate::drawSubtreeRecursive (this=this@entry=0x555555a5d9d0, item=0x55555683c740, painter=painter@entry=0x7fffffffccc0, viewTransform=viewTransform@entry=0x0, exposedRegion=exposedRegion@entry=0x555555af2dc0, widget=widget@entry=0x555555b73820, parentOpacity=parentOpacity@entry=1, effectTransform=0x0) at graphicsview/qgraphicsscene.cpp:4873 #8 0x00007ffff60a478a in QGraphicsScenePrivate::draw (this=0x555555a5d9d0, item=0x5555560d5560, painter=0x7fffffffccc0, viewTransform=<optimized out>, transformPtr=<optimized out>, exposedRegion=<optimized out>, widget=<optimized out>, opacity=<optimized out>, effectTransform=<optimized out>, wasDirtyParentSceneTransform=<optimized out>, drawItem=<optimized out>) at graphicsview/qgraphicsscene.cpp:5013 #9 0x00007ffff607be0c in QGraphicsItemEffectSourcePrivate::draw (this=0x55555605b690, painter=0x7fffffffccc0) at graphicsview/qgraphicsitem.cpp:11331 #10 0x00007ffff6109f1a in QGraphicsEffectSource::draw (this=0x5555566dcb60, painter=0x7fffffffccc0) at effects/qgraphicseffect_p.h:90 #11 0x00007ffff60a56b4 in QGraphicsScenePrivate::drawSubtreeRecursive (this=<optimized out>, item=<optimized out>, painter=0x7fffffffccc0, viewTransform=<optimized out>, exposedRegion=0x555555af2dc0, widget=0x555555b73820, parentOpacity=<optimized out>, effectTransform=0x0) at graphicsview/qgraphicsscene.cpp:4867 #12 0x00007ffff60c84a4 in QGraphicsScenePrivate::drawItems (widget=0x555555b73820, exposedRegion=<optimized out>, viewTransform=0x0, painter=0x7fffffffccc0, this=<optimized out>) at graphicsview/qgraphicsscene.cpp:4735 #13 QGraphicsView::paintEvent (this=<optimized out>, event=<optimized out>) at graphicsview/qgraphicsview.cpp:3561 #14 0x00007ffff5daf514 in QWidget::event (this=0x555555a81d00, event=0x7fffffffd040) at kernel/qwidget.cpp:8826 #15 0x00007ffff5e5dac3 in QFrame::event (this=0x555555a81d00, e=0x7fffffffd040) at widgets/qframe.cpp:550 #16 0x00007ffff4e8cc02 in QCoreApplicationPrivate::sendThroughObjectEventFilters (receiver=receiver@entry=0x555555b73820, event=event@entry=0x7fffffffd040) at kernel/qcoreapplication.cpp:1190 #17 0x00007ffff5d78b4c in QApplicationPrivate::notify_helper (this=<optimized out>, receiver=0x555555b73820, e=0x7fffffffd040) at kernel/qapplication.cpp:3634 #18 0x00007ffff4e8cf98 in QCoreApplication::notifyInternal2 (receiver=0x555555b73820, event=0x7fffffffd040) at kernel/qcoreapplication.cpp:1064 #19 0x00007ffff5da33db in QWidgetPrivate::sendPaintEvent (this=this@entry=0x555555b73980, toBePainted=...) at kernel/qwidget.cpp:5479 #20 0x00007ffff5da47b6 in QWidgetPrivate::drawWidget (this=0x555555b73980, pdev=0x5555566e4808, rgn=..., offset=..., flags=..., sharedPainter=<optimized out>, repaintManager=<optimized out>) at kernel/qwidget.cpp:5429 #21 0x00007ffff5d84890 in QWidgetRepaintManager::paintAndFlush (this=0x555555eba0b0) at kernel/qwidgetrepaintmanager.cpp:1016 #22 0x00007ffff5daf1e4 in QWidget::event (this=0x5555558cc8f0, event=0x555555ed3f00) at kernel/qwidget.cpp:8990 #23 0x00007ffff74c527e in KXmlGuiWindow::event (this=0x5555558cc8f0, ev=0x555555ed3f00) at /usr/src/debug/kxmlgui/kxmlgui-5.101.0/src/kxmlguiwindow.cpp:220 #24 0x00007ffff5d78b5c in QApplicationPrivate::notify_helper (this=<optimized out>, receiver=0x5555558cc8f0, e=0x555555ed3f00) at kernel/qapplication.cpp:3640 #25 0x00007ffff4e8cf98 in QCoreApplication::notifyInternal2 (receiver=0x5555558cc8f0, event=0x555555ed3f00) at kernel/qcoreapplication.cpp:1064 #26 0x00007ffff4e8daa3 in QCoreApplicationPrivate::sendPostedEvents (receiver=0x5555558cc8f0, event_type=77, data=0x555555693910) at kernel/qcoreapplication.cpp:1821 #27 0x00007ffff60af9df in QGraphicsViewPrivate::dispatchPendingUpdateRequests (this=<optimized out>) at ../../include/QtWidgets/5.15.8/QtWidgets/private/../../../../../src/widgets/graphicsview/qgraphicsview_p.h:191 #28 QGraphicsViewPrivate::dispatchPendingUpdateRequests (this=0x555555af2900) at ../../include/QtWidgets/5.15.8/QtWidgets/private/../../../../../src/widgets/graphicsview/qgraphicsview_p.h:186 #29 QGraphicsScenePrivate::_q_processDirtyItems (this=0x555555a5d9d0) at graphicsview/qgraphicsscene.cpp:516 #30 QGraphicsScene::qt_static_metacall (_o=<optimized out>, _c=<optimized out>, _id=<optimized out>, _a=<optimized out>) at .moc/moc_qgraphicsscene.cpp:197 #31 0x00007ffff4eb0bd0 in QObject::event (this=0x555555a81f00, e=0x7fffe4007b40) at kernel/qobject.cpp:1347 #32 0x00007ffff5d78b5c in QApplicationPrivate::notify_helper (this=<optimized out>, receiver=0x555555a81f00, e=0x7fffe4007b40) at kernel/qapplication.cpp:3640 #33 0x00007ffff4e8cf98 in QCoreApplication::notifyInternal2 (receiver=0x555555a81f00, event=0x7fffe4007b40) at kernel/qcoreapplication.cpp:1064 #34 0x00007ffff4e8daa3 in QCoreApplicationPrivate::sendPostedEvents (receiver=0x0, event_type=0, data=0x555555693910) at kernel/qcoreapplication.cpp:1821 #35 0x00007ffff4ed3ea8 in postEventSourceDispatch (s=0x5555556bd490) at kernel/qeventdispatcher_glib.cpp:277 #36 0x00007ffff3df187b in g_main_dispatch (context=0x7fffe8005010) at ../glib/glib/gmain.c:3454 #37 g_main_context_dispatch (context=0x7fffe8005010) at ../glib/glib/gmain.c:4172 #38 0x00007ffff3e48c89 in g_main_context_iterate.constprop.0 (context=0x7fffe8005010, block=1, dispatch=1, self=<optimized out>) at ../glib/glib/gmain.c:4248 #39 0x00007ffff3df0132 in g_main_context_iteration (context=0x7fffe8005010, may_block=1) at ../glib/glib/gmain.c:4313 #40 0x00007ffff4ed7c8c in QEventDispatcherGlib::processEvents (this=0x555555665350, flags=...) at kernel/qeventdispatcher_glib.cpp:423 #41 0x00007ffff4e8574c in QEventLoop::exec (this=0x7fffffffdbc0, flags=...) at ../../include/QtCore/../../src/corelib/global/qflags.h:69 #42 0x00007ffff4e90269 in QCoreApplication::exec () at ../../include/QtCore/../../src/corelib/global/qflags.h:121 #43 0x00005555555e0a5b in main (argc=1, argv=0x7fffffffdf98) at /home/elvis/dev/kde/gwenview/app/main.cpp:213 I was trying to get a valgrind log, but it does not crash while running from valgrind. -- You are receiving this mail because: You are watching all bug changes.